Arun Garg

Portfolio Manager

Arun has extensive design and strategy leadership experience in the software industry over the past two decades.

Previous to Arthedge, he co-founded and was the vice president of strategy of Webridge Inc. Now as part of Huron Consulting Group, more than 150 people still work on the software platform he had pioneered, and its compliance and grant-management products are still being used at all the premier research institutions in the country (Harvard Medical School, Johns Hopkins, Mayo Clinic, UCSF etc.)

Prior to Webridge, Arun held senior engineering and strategic positions at IBM (Sequent) and Intel. He conceived and led the development of highly scalable multiprocessor networking technology, similar to what is now known as Cloud Computing. Clients included the very first download server at Netscape.

Arun has a long-held interest in neuroscience and cognitive psychology and has successfully published peer-reviewed papers using modern brain imaging techniques in collaboration with leading scientists at Oregon Health & Science University and University of Oregon. He keeps a close track on research in developmental and behavioral economics as well as neuroscience on decision-making under conditions of high uncertainty, and the various cognitive and emotional biases and traps that often underlie market inefficiencies.

Arun has been an active investor for more than twenty five years, collaborating with Samir on proprietary methods of uncovering market inefficiency.

Arun has a Bachelor's in Engineering from the Indian Institute of Technology, Varanasi, India. He graduated at the top of his class of 300+ engineers, winning the university's highest academic honor - the Kohinoor medal. He completed his Masters in Computer Science from SUNY at Stony Brook, New York, specializing in Artificial Intelligence and Networks.

Samir Gupta

Operations Manager

Samir has an extensive leadership experience in helping with strategic use of information processing to clients such as JP Morgan Chase, Deutsche Bank, Fitch Investments, AXA Equitable and Orix USA.

Prior to that, Samir was an Assistant Professor of Management at Krannert School of Business, Purdue University, where he developed curriculum focusing on the strategic impact of information on business. He has focused his research in the area of equity and derivatives trading and execution. He has published papers aimed at developing tools and policies to facilitate profitable executions of securities and helping in determining derivative prices and exploiting the mis-pricing of derivatives.

Samir has been collaborating with Arun for more than two decades on developing proprietary methods of uncovering market inefficiency.

Samir is a graduate of Indian Institute of Technology, New Delhi, and obtained his MBA from the Indian Institute of Management at Ahmedabad. In 1995, he obtained a simultaneous Masters of Science in Computer Sciences and a Ph. D. in Management of Information Systems from Purdue University.
